Let Go and Give to God

Today’s featured devotion was contributed by Brittney Eller
Dear Lord,
I come to You broken down upon my knees.
My heart has been aching,
and only You can put my mind at ease.
I try to handle it all- a master of my own disguise
but You my Lord see through me and all of my lies.
This world can be hard for a Christian at times.
Because the Devil can turn anything into the biggest crime.
But Lord…. I try way too hard when the problem is simple.
You are my temple.
My biggest problem is letting go and giving to You.
Just think how easier life will be when we do?
“Casting all your anxieties on Him, because He cares for you” – 1 Peter 5:7
You have carried my burdens before- 
why can’t I leave them at the door?
“I will trust you, Lord, with all my heart, and not lean on my own understanding”
– Prov 3:5
“For I know the plans I have for you, Declares the Lord, plans for welfare and not for evil, to give you a future and a hope” Jeremiah 29:11
Life full of worry, shame, fear, anger,  and sadness is not what You have in store.
For me and all of Your children You intend life to be so much more.
I put my trust in You, dear Lord,
Help me be the person You intend me to be.
Guide me to break these chains of my past and set me free.
I come to You because there is no other greater than Thee.
in Your name I pray AMEN!
